Ingredients
To make delicious Raspberry Almond Thumbprint Cookies, gather these ingredients:
– 1 cup unsalted butter, softened
– 3/4 cup granulated sugar
– 1/4 cup brown sugar, packed tightly
– 1 large egg
– 1 teaspoon pure almond extract
– 2 cups all-purpose flour
– 1/2 teaspoon baking powder
– 1/4 teaspoon fine sea salt
– 1/2 cup finely chopped almonds
– 1/2 cup raspberry jam (or preserves)
These ingredients are the key to a delightful treat. The unsalted butter gives a rich flavor, while the sugars add sweetness. The egg and almond extract bring moisture and a lovely nutty taste. The flour and baking powder create a soft, tender cookie. Finely chopped almonds add crunch, and the raspberry jam provides a fruity burst.
Make sure your butter is at room temperature. It mixes better and helps create a fluffy dough. Using fresh almond extract enhances the cookies’ flavor. You can swap the raspberry jam for other flavors if you wish, but raspberry pairs well with almonds.

Step-by-Step Instructions
Preparing the Dough
– Preheat your oven to 350°F (175°C). Line two baking sheets with parchment paper.
– In a large bowl, cream together 1 cup of softened butter, 3/4 cup of granulated sugar, and 1/4 cup of brown sugar. Use a mixer on medium speed for 2-3 minutes until fluffy. This step helps make soft cookies.
– Add 1 large egg and 1 teaspoon of pure almond extract. Mix on medium speed until smooth and well combined.
Mixing Dry Ingredients
– In another bowl, whisk together 2 cups of all-purpose flour, 1/2 teaspoon of baking powder, and 1/4 teaspoon of fine sea salt. This helps to mix the dry ingredients evenly.
– Gradually add the dry mixture to the wet mixture. Mix on low speed until just combined. Do not overmix, or your cookies may become tough.
Shaping and Baking
– Use a tablespoon to scoop dough and roll it into balls about 1 inch in diameter.
– Place the dough balls on the prepared baking sheets, spacing them about 2 inches apart.
– With your thumb or a measuring spoon, make a small indentation in the center of each dough ball. Be careful not to make it too deep.
– Spoon about 1/2 teaspoon of raspberry jam into each indentation.
– Bake the cookies for 12-15 minutes, until the edges turn lightly golden. Watch them closely to avoid overbaking.
– Let the cookies cool on the baking sheets for 5 minutes. Then transfer them to wire racks to cool completely.
Tips & Tricks
Baking Techniques
To bake tender cookies, start with room-temperature butter. Cream the butter well with the sugars. This step adds air and makes cookies light. The key is to mix until fluffy, about 2-3 minutes. Be careful not to overmix the dough when adding flour. Overmixing makes cookies tough.
Baking times can change based on your oven. My oven bakes perfectly in 12-15 minutes. Keep an eye on them. Remove the cookies once the edges turn a light golden color.

Variations
Different Jam Fillings
You can swap raspberry jam for many other flavors. Try apricot, strawberry, or even blueberry jam. Each fruit adds a unique twist to your cookies. If you like citrus, lemon curd works too. For special diets, look for low-sugar or fruit-only jams. This keeps the cookies tasty and healthier.
Nut Substitutions
Almonds are a classic choice, but you can use other nuts. Pecans or walnuts give a nice crunch and flavor. If you need nut-free cookies, try sunflower seeds or pumpkin seeds. These seeds still add texture and taste without the allergens. Just chop them finely, and mix them in like nuts.
Gluten-Free Options
To make gluten-free cookies, substitute all-purpose flour with a gluten-free blend. Look for blends that include xanthan gum; this helps with texture. You can also use almond flour for a nutty flavor. Keep an eye on baking time, as gluten-free dough may need a few extra minutes. If you add a touch of vanilla, it enhances the taste too.
Storage Info
Storing Cookies
To keep your Raspberry Almond Thumbprint Cookies fresh, store them in a cool, dry place. Use an airtight container to lock in moisture. This helps keep the cookies soft and chewy. If you want to keep them extra fresh, line the container with parchment paper. Avoid stacking cookies directly on top of each other to prevent squishing.
Freezing Tips
You can freeze both unbaked and baked cookies. For unbaked cookies, shape the dough into balls and place them on a baking sheet. Freeze them for about an hour, then transfer the balls to a freezer bag. For baked cookies, let them cool completely before freezing. Place them in a single layer in an airtight container.
To thaw, simply take out the desired amount and leave them at room temperature. If you want to enjoy warm cookies, pop baked cookies in the oven at 300°F for about 5 minutes.
Shelf Life
These cookies stay fresh at room temperature for about one week. After that, they may start to lose their flavor and texture. Look for signs of spoilage, such as a dry or crumbly texture. If they smell off or have an unusual taste, it’s best to discard them. Always trust your senses when it comes to food safety!
